David Esaw
Porter

David Esaw, a longtime Rockaway resident, died October 1.

Esaw, a porter, was born on May 5, 1919 in St. Matthews, South Carolina. He was a member of New Hope Baptist Church, where he sang in the Male Chorus. According to family, he was a sharp dresser who took pride in his suits and ties.

He was preceded in death by his daughter, Joyce Griffith and son, David Esaw Jr.

Esaw is survived by his daughters, Elizabeth and Annette Thomas; sons, William and Elmo Thomas, Emanuel and Stanley Esaw; grandchildren, Douglas, Wanda and Andrea Holt, Laleeka Coston and Darnell Norris; great-grandchildren, Quiame Griffith, Asane Coston, Chris, Mashauna, Josh, and Kennedy Holt, Jaden and Jaquan Griffith; four step-children, two stepsons and many relatives.

Funeral arrangements were entrusted to Jeremiah C. Gaffney's Funeral Home. Visitation and service were held at New Hope Missionary Baptist Church. Interment was at Pilgrim Rest Baptist Church Cemetery in St. Matthews, South Carolina.
